Reusable Bags, Boxes Offer Simplicity for Circular B2C

Boox’s reusable products have been picked up by Goop brand and others in the B2C space.

Boox bag
Boox’s new shipping bag employs Dow Chemical REVOLOOP™ resin with 50% PCR.

Displaying products from its partnership with Gwyneth Paltrow’s lifestyle brand Goop and several others, first-time PACK EXPO Las Vegas exhibitor Boox offered an overview of their business-to-consumer (B2C) packaging system’s approach and capability, emphasizing sustainability and simplicity of use for the consumer.

“We’re a mission-driven start-up, supplying reusable shipping boxes and bags to help both brands and consumers eliminate single-use waste from their shipping stream,” says Paige Russell, Boox’s design director.

Boox’s bags and box approach focuses on making circular packaging easy to use. For example, each Boox box is embedded with a QR code that, when scanned, instructs the end user on the process for returning the box to the Boox. Boxes are then returned to Boox, who cleans and refurbishes them before returning them to the client, such as Goop. This cycle ensures that the boxes enjoy a prolonged lifecycle, being used repeatedly for different shipping needs.
